The Belarusian metallurgical plant (BMZ) increased its export to Romania by almost 90% in January-October this year. The sales increase became possible due to the changes in the Romania's internal market. In particular, it is reduced production in the EU countries caused by the epidemiological measures. The Belarusian metallurgical plant with the support of its distribution networks reacted promptly to the increased demand. In monetary terms, the plant's volumes of shipments made almost $21 million. By the results of the 10 months, the BMZ exported over 800 thousand tones of metal ware to 23 EU countries. The plant strengthened substantially its positions in Austria, Finland, France, and Romania.
